Splet02. feb. 2024 · Not only is the fat better for you, but pork rinds also contain a significant amount (about 17 grams) of protein, and potato chips... don't. Now, pork rinds aren't perfect. They do tend to be rather high in sodium (515 milligrams per ounce, which is over 20 percent of the recommended daily allowance). Splet02. apr. 2024 · An ounce of pork rind contains more than 3.2 grams of saturated fat and 27mg of cholesterol. Again, if you do a 2000 calorie diet every day, an ounce of pork skin takes up daily saturated fat and cholesterol allocation by 15% and 10% respectively.
